MAX6510HAUT+T Overview
The MAX6510HAUT+T is a high-precision voltage monitor designed for industrial and embedded system applications that require reliable supply voltage supervision. This device integrates a voltage detector with a fixed threshold and an open-drain reset output to ensure system stability during power supply fluctuations. Its low supply current and wide operating voltage range optimize power efficiency without sacrificing accuracy. Packaged in a compact 8-pin SOIC, the device is suitable for space-constrained designs. MAX6510HAUT+T Technical Specifications
| Parameter | Specification |
|---|---|
| Supply Voltage Range (VCC) | 2.7V to 5.5V |
| Reset Threshold Voltage | 4.63V ??1.5% |
| Supply Current | 1.3??A (typical) |
| Reset Output Type | Open-Drain, Active Low |
| Reset Timeout Delay | 140ms (typical) |
| Operating Temperature Range | -40??C to +85??C |
| Package | 8-Pin SOIC |
| Reset Output Voltage Low (IOL=4mA) | 0.4V max |
MAX6510HAUT+T Key Features
- Precision voltage monitoring: Fixed reset threshold with ??1.5% accuracy ensures reliable detection of undervoltage events, protecting system integrity.
- Low quiescent current: Consumes only 1.3??A typical, minimizing power drain in battery-powered or low-power industrial applications.
- Open-drain reset output: Enables easy system integration with microcontrollers by providing an active-low reset signal compatible with various logic levels.
- Reset timeout delay: Built-in 140ms delay prevents false resets caused by transient voltage dips, enhancing system stability during power fluctuations.
- Wide operating voltage range: Supports 2.7V to 5.5V supply voltages, making it versatile for multiple industrial and embedded system power rails.
- Industrial temperature rating: Functionality over -40??C to +85??C ensures dependable operation in harsh and variable environments.
- Compact 8-pin SOIC package: Saves board space while maintaining ease of assembly and thermal performance.

Typical Applications
- Microprocessor and microcontroller power supply supervision: Monitors the main power rail to ensure reliable reset signals during undervoltage conditions, preventing erratic system behavior in embedded control applications.
- Battery-powered industrial instruments: Maintains system integrity by issuing timely reset signals while consuming minimal supply current to extend battery life.
- Communication equipment: Guarantees stable startup and operation by monitoring supply voltage and controlling system reset during power anomalies.
- Consumer electronics requiring power supply monitoring: Protects devices from damage or malfunction caused by undervoltage events through accurate and prompt reset signaling.
